Output e6f431e2184c2860b6e592df49c07f3c9b5e876b9ba983d587efc9b08eb0ee0e:1

value
1107730723
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 20d27c21a317e6f88a9ee667d00f10e4a9b1d7d1 OP_EQUALVERIFY OP_CHECKSIG
address
13zYmtL8trAWRTEnMsM87uFupq4X5S6Rt4
transaction
e6f431e2184c2860b6e592df49c07f3c9b5e876b9ba983d587efc9b08eb0ee0e
confirmations
438483
spent
true